What Makes a Great Virtual Receptionist Service?

Small business owners can’t always be available to answer calls, but a faceless answering service is likely to frustrate and deter customers. Callers are expecting a personal touch when they contact a business, and that means speaking to a human. 

Before we compare providers, here’s what small businesses should look for in a virtual receptionist or live answering service:

What availability do they offer?

Ideally, a virtual receptionist service should offer 24/7 live or hybrid human/AI answering. This round-the-clock availability ensures that no customer feels ignored.

Can they represent your business well and communicate with all your callers?

The service you choose should have highly trained, professional agents to accurately represent your business. To meet diverse customer needs, the offering should include bilingual support, chat, and call handling if required.

Will they help you save money? 

One of the benefits of using a virtual receptionist is cost-effectiveness. Your chosen service should have transparent pricing (per-minute or per-call), with no hidden fees or “surprise” costs.

Do they offer integration and reporting?

The service should easily integrate with your existing tools (CRM, calendar, and messaging) for seamless operations. Reliable reporting and quality assurance are also essential.

Comparing 5 Top Virtual Receptionist Services in the U.S.

CompanyApp & Portal / IntegrationsCall‑Answering & Missed CallsBilingual ReceptionistsPricing / CostNotable Metric
AbbyAbbyGo app & portal: Clients can view minutes usage, call volume, recent activity, and sentiment scores in a dynamic dashboard. Integrates with major CRMs like Salesforce, Clio, Lawmatics, HubSpot, and Zapier.24/7 human receptionists answer every call, so you never miss an opportunity. Dedicated U.S.‑based teams and 99.99 % uptime ensure reliability.Bilingual support in English and Spanish is included in your service at no additional cost.
Pricing plans start at US$329/month for 100 minutes, US$599/month for 200 minutes, and US$1,380/month for 500 minutes.Abby has been rated the #1 Legal Answering Service, #1 Answering Service and #1 Virtual Receptionist Service by reviewers on Clutch and ConsumerAffairs.
Smith.aiOnline dashboard & CRM integration: Offers real‑time call data, call recordings, and transcriptions, and integrates with Salesforce, HubSpot, and Zapier.24/7 phone answering: Live agents answer calls around the clock, so businesses never miss an opportunity. Average answer time is around 10 s; 95 % of calls are picked up within ten seconds.Every call can be handled in Spanish by a fully bilingual receptionist.Basic plans start at roughly US$787.500/ month for 90 calls.Smith.ai clients see a 35 % increase in qualified leads and a 94.7 % customer satisfaction rating.
Ruby ReceptionistsIntegrations & mobile app: Ruby works with the same tools businesses use, offering integrations with many software platforms.24/7 live call answering: Receptionists route calls by name or department, intake new clients, schedule appointments and accept payments. Average answer time is under 10 s, helping minimize missed calls.Optional bilingual or Spanish‑only answering is available.Ruby’s 100‑minute plan is about US$349/month, with 200‑minute and 500‑minute plans at US$629 and US$1,499, respectively.Ruby captures 1.6 M leads per year and delivers a 95 % client satisfaction rate.
AnswerConnectPortal & app: Users track every opportunity via a dedicated portal and app, with CRM integration and call management tools.24/7/365 live answering with no voicemail: Ensures calls are captured anytime. Achieves a 99.7 % answer rate with pick‑up time around 12 s.Bilingual answering services are included in its service options.The Entrepreneur plan includes 100 minutes with 24/7 coverage at about US$189/month.Clients report a 25 % reduction in abandoned carts and a 92 % first‑call resolution rate.
AnswerHeroSecure web portal & integrations: Provides a client web portal to check messages, track incoming calls, and manage call flows. Integrates with scheduling platforms (e.g., Calendly) and CRM tools.24/7/365 bilingual answering by human receptionists; average answer time is about 11 s.Fully bilingual staff can answer in English or Spanish.Pricing ranges from US$79/month for 50 minutes to US$279/month for 250 minutes, with add‑minute rates and no setup fees (per AnswerHero pricing section).Clients experience a 37 % increase in after‑hours sales, handle ≈750,000 calls per month, and enjoy a 96 % client retention rate.

What is a virtual receptionist or live answering service?

A virtual receptionist is a live answering service staffed by trained professionals who handle calls on behalf of your business. Rather than sending callers to voicemail (risking missed calls and lost leads), a virtual receptionist greets callers, collects key information, schedules appointments, and routes important calls for you.

Research shows that nearly 80 % of callers hang up when they reach voicemail, and 74 % will switch to another business after a poor phone experience. By answering every call promptly, virtual receptionists capture leads that might otherwise be lost

Industry benchmarks estimate an average call duration of about 3 minutes. For example, a 200‑minute plan would cover roughly 66 calls (200 min ÷ 3 min per call). You can monitor your usage via your AbbyGO Mobile App or Abby portal to ensure that the plan aligns with your call volume.
